Contamination of stethoscopes and physicians' hands after a physical examination

Abstract

Insights

Physicians' stethoscopes become significantly contaminated with microorganisms after patient examinations, posing a risk for cross-transmission. This study found stethoscope contamination levels comparable to physicians' hands, highlighting the need for improved hygiene practices.

Area of Science:

  • Medical Microbiology
  • Infection Control
  • Clinical Research

Background:

  • Physicians' stethoscopes are frequently used medical devices.
  • The potential for stethoscopes to harbor and transmit microorganisms is a concern for patient safety.
  • Understanding stethoscope contamination is crucial for preventing healthcare-associated infections.

Purpose of the Study:

  • To quantify and compare microbial contamination levels on physicians' hands and stethoscopes.
  • To assess the risk of microorganism cross-transmission via stethoscopes.
  • To evaluate the association between hand and stethoscope contamination.

Main Methods:

  • Prospective study involving 83 inpatients at a Swiss university hospital.
  • Sampling of 4 hand regions and 2 stethoscope sections after standardized examinations.
  • Assessment of total aerobic colony counts (ACCs) and methicillin-resistant Staphylococcus aureus (MRSA) colony-forming units (CFUs).

Main Results:

  • Stethoscope diaphragms showed significant contamination with ACCs and MRSA.
  • Diaphragm contamination was lower than fingertips but higher than the thenar eminence.
  • Stethoscope contamination levels strongly correlated with fingertip contamination.

Conclusions:

  • Stethoscopes acquire substantial microbial contamination after a single patient examination.
  • Stethoscope contamination levels are comparable to those found on physicians' hands.
  • Findings underscore the role of stethoscopes in potential microorganism cross-transmission.

Standard Precaution

Standard precautions are the minimum infection control safeguards used while caring for all patients, irrespective of their disease condition. They help prevent the spread of common infectious microorganisms to healthcare workers, patients, and visitors in all healthcare settings.

Hand hygiene

Asepsis is the practice of preventing or breaking the chain of infection. The nurse employs aseptic techniques to prevent the spread of microorganisms and reduce the risk of diseases. Hand hygiene is the cornerstone of aseptic techniques and is classified into medical and surgical asepsis. Medical asepsis includes hand hygiene and the use of gloves. Surgical asepsis, or the sterile technique, refers to practices that render and keep objects and areas free of microorganisms.
